Inactive wikis are those with few articles and very sporadic edits. They have no community and no users dedicated to editing them. These occasionally accumulate Wiki Spam and vandalism and waste the valuable time of those users who check these small wikis for such edits but obviously do not really want to do the job in the first place as is indicated by their support of such proposals as this.
Another proposal can be found at SWMT, for those who like monitoring inactive Wikipedias, and vandalism on these wikis can be reported at vandalism reports.
It is possible for a developer to lock an inactive wiki to prevent it from being edited whilst not removing any existing content. Proposals to close projects can be created at Proposals for closing projects.
